To the left of the PSOE, Sumar presents his electoral program for the general elections on July 23. The coalition led by Yolanda Díaz offers its road map to govern Spain in the next legislature.

The truth is that the current Vice President of the Government has been announcing some of the star proposals of her training at campaign events: universal inheritance of 20,000 euros for young people; universal child benefit of 200 euros per month until the latter reaches the age of majority; reduction of the working day to 32 hours or an emergency bonus for households in trouble due to having a variable mortgage…

Sumar’s electoral document is entitled A program for you and consists of 182 pages. Here are some of the training proposals:
